This code implements a Neovim Plugin for training your muscle memory.
This plugin fills a gap I have noticed during interaction with vim: Knowing is half the battle, executing another entirely. This plugin aims to help with the latter.
A training session consists of a series of tasks, each of which is small and easily repeatable. The plugin will recognize when a task is completed and automatically start the next one. This helps to work on a lot of tasks in a short amount of time.

Install it using the plugin manager of your choice. Lazy is tested, if any other fails, please open an issue. Pinning your local installation to a fixed version is encouraged. In Lazy, a possible setup might be:
local lazy = require("lazy")
local plugin_list = {
-- Your various other plugins ..
{"https://github.com/Weyaaron/nvim-training", pin= true}
}
lazy.setup(plugin_list)
This plugin uses subcommands of Training
to activate certain functions.
All of these commands support completion, just use Tab
and you will be fine.
Currently, these are the available options:
Name | Syntax | Description |
---|---|---|
Start | :Training Start [Scheduler] [Task-Collection A] [Task Collection B] ... |
Starts a session with the choosen scheduler and the choosen task collections. Both arguments are optional. |
Stop | :Training Stop |
Stops a session. |
Some care is taken to avoid overwritting your files, but just to be safe you may start in an empty buffer/directory.

A interface for configuration is provided:
local training = require("nvim-training")
training.configure({
possible_marks_list = { "a", "b", "c", "r", "s", "t", "d", "n", "e" }, --A list of possible marks. (Optional, this is the default)
possible_register_list = { "a", "b", "c", "r", "s", "t", "d", "n", "e" }, -- A list of possible registers. (Optional, this the default)
audio_feedback = true, --Enables/Disables audio feedback, if enabled, requires the 'sox' package providing the 'play' command.
enable_counters = true, --Enables/Disables counters in tasks that support counters.
custom_collections = {}, -- A table of tables containing names of tasks, for details read on.
})
To add a custom collection, please use its name as a key for a list of task names in the config, for example like this:
local training = require("nvim-training")
training.configure({
--.. your other configs ...
custom_collections = { MyCollection = { "MoveWord", "MoveWORD"}}
})
You may provide as many collections as you wish, they will be available in autocompletion.
